Gentoo Archives: gentoo-commits

From: "Mike Gilbert (floppym)" <floppym@g.o>
To: gentoo-commits@l.g.o
Subject: [gentoo-commits] gentoo-x86 commit in net-misc/flexget: flexget-1.0_beta2821.ebuild ChangeLog flexget-1.0_beta2784.ebuild
Date: Sun, 01 Apr 2012 19:06:57
Message-Id: 20120401190647.E912A2004B@flycatcher.gentoo.org
1 floppym 12/04/01 19:06:47
2
3 Modified: ChangeLog
4 Added: flexget-1.0_beta2821.ebuild
5 Removed: flexget-1.0_beta2784.ebuild
6 Log:
7 Version bump.
8
9 (Portage version: 2.2.0_alpha98/cvs/Linux x86_64)
10
11 Revision Changes Path
12 1.20 net-misc/flexget/ChangeLog
13
14 file :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/net-misc/flexget/ChangeLog?rev=1.20&view=markup
15 plain: http://sources.gentoo.org/viewvc.cgi/gentoo-x86/net-misc/flexget/ChangeLog?rev=1.20&content-type=text/plain
16 diff :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/net-misc/flexget/ChangeLog?r1=1.19&r2=1.20
17
18 Index: ChangeLog
19 ===================================================================
20 RCS file: /var/cvsroot/gentoo-x86/net-misc/flexget/ChangeLog,v
21 retrieving revision 1.19
22 retrieving revision 1.20
23 diff -u -r1.19 -r1.20
24 --- ChangeLog 1 Apr 2012 04:46:15 -0000 1.19
25 +++ ChangeLog 1 Apr 2012 19:06:47 -0000 1.20
26 @@ -1,6 +1,12 @@
27 # ChangeLog for net-misc/flexget
28 # Copyright 1999-2012 Gentoo Foundation; Distributed under the GPL v2
29 -# $Header: /var/cvsroot/gentoo-x86/net-misc/flexget/ChangeLog,v 1.19 2012/04/01 04:46:15 floppym Exp $
30 +# $Header: /var/cvsroot/gentoo-x86/net-misc/flexget/ChangeLog,v 1.20 2012/04/01 19:06:47 floppym Exp $
31 +
32 +*flexget-1.0_beta2821 (01 Apr 2012)
33 +
34 + 01 Apr 2012; Mike Gilbert <floppym@g.o> +flexget-1.0_beta2821.ebuild,
35 + -flexget-1.0_beta2784.ebuild:
36 + Version bump.
37
38 01 Apr 2012; Mike Gilbert <floppym@g.o> flexget-1.0_beta2784.ebuild,
39 flexget-9999.ebuild:
40
41
42
43 1.1 net-misc/flexget/flexget-1.0_beta2821.ebuild
44
45 file :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/net-misc/flexget/flexget-1.0_beta2821.ebuild?rev=1.1&view=markup
46 plain: http://sources.gentoo.org/viewvc.cgi/gentoo-x86/net-misc/flexget/flexget-1.0_beta2821.ebuild?rev=1.1&content-type=text/plain
47
48 Index: flexget-1.0_beta2821.ebuild
49 ===================================================================
50 # Copyright 1999-2012 Gentoo Foundation
51 # Distributed under the terms of the GNU General Public License v2
52 # $Header: /var/cvsroot/gentoo-x86/net-misc/flexget/flexget-1.0_beta2821.ebuild,v 1.1 2012/04/01 19:06:47 floppym Exp $
53
54 EAPI=4
55
56 PYTHON_DEPEND="2:2.6"
57 SUPPORT_PYTHON_ABIS="1"
58 RESTRICT_PYTHON_ABIS="2.4 2.5 *-pypy-* 3.*"
59 DISTUTILS_SRC_TEST="setup.py"
60
61 inherit distutils eutils
62
63 if [[ ${PV} != 9999 ]]; then
64 MY_P="FlexGet-${PV/_beta/r}"
65 SRC_URI="http://download.flexget.com/unstable/${MY_P}.tar.gz"
66 KEYWORDS="~amd64 ~x86"
67 else
68 inherit subversion
69 SRC_URI=""
70 ESVN_REPO_URI="http://svn.flexget.com/trunk"
71 KEYWORDS=""
72 fi
73
74 DESCRIPTION="Multipurpose automation tool for content like torrents, nzbs, podcasts, comics"
75 HOMEPAGE="http://flexget.com/"
76
77 LICENSE="MIT"
78 SLOT="0"
79 IUSE="deluge test transmission"
80
81 RDEPEND="
82 >=dev-python/feedparser-5.1
83 >=dev-python/sqlalchemy-0.7
84 dev-python/pyyaml
85 dev-python/beautifulsoup:python-2
86 dev-python/html5lib
87 dev-python/jinja
88 dev-python/PyRSS2Gen
89 dev-python/pynzb
90 dev-python/progressbar
91 dev-python/flask
92 dev-python/cherrypy
93 dev-python/python-dateutil
94 >=dev-python/requests-0.10.0
95 !=dev-python/requests-0.10.1
96 "
97 DEPEND="
98 dev-python/setuptools
99 test? ( ${RDEPEND} dev-python/nose )
100 "
101 RDEPEND+="
102 dev-python/setuptools
103 deluge? ( net-p2p/deluge )
104 transmission? ( dev-python/transmissionrpc )
105 "
106
107 if [[ ${PV} == 9999 ]]; then
108 DEPEND+=" dev-python/paver"
109 else
110 S="${WORKDIR}/${MY_P}"
111 fi
112
113 src_prepare() {
114 # Prevent setup from grabbing nose from pypi
115 sed -e /setup_requires/d \
116 -e '/requests/s/, <0.11//' \
117 -i pavement.py || die
118
119 if [[ ${PV} == 9999 ]]; then
120 # Generate setup.py
121 paver generate_setup || die
122 fi
123
124 epatch_user
125 distutils_src_prepare
126 }